Recovery of Copper from Reverberatory Copper Slag and
2016-6-8 concentrate, various mining operations have initiated the recovery of copper from dumped slag. The typical process uses crushing, milling and flotation. These operations create excessive liner wear rates during crushing and milling because the bond work index of copper slag is 22 kWh/t and this is considered a very hard slag.

Comprehensive review on metallurgical recycling and
2021-5-1 The copper slag produced by the slag cleaning furnaces as a final by-product, yields copper in the range of 0.55–1.3 wt.% in the discarded slag, with copper losses of most plants in the discarded slag limited between 0.8 wt.% and 1.0 wt.% (Coursol et al., 2012). However, the final copper slag still contains large amounts of valuable metals


Enhancing the flotation recovery of copper minerals in
2020-1-1 Figure 6 shows the copper content from different particle size classes for the converter slag, TSL slag and reverberatory slag. The results from Figure 6 and the mineralogical studies suggest that there is an inverse relationship between the ease of crushing and the copper mineral content of the slag

Improving Beneficiation of Copper and Iron from Copper
2018-12-10 approximately 12 million tons of copper slag is produced every year, and the amount of accumulated waster copper slag reached 140 million ton by 2015 in China [6]. Generally, copper slag contains about 35–45 wt. % iron and 0.5–1.5 wt. % copper, indicating that it is a valuable secondary resource for recycling and utilization [3].


PAPER OPEN ACCESS Preparation and mechanical
2020-5-3 The aggregate crushing value of basalt rock is 5.4%. Copper slag is a kind of black glassy particle with similar size range of sand. Its bulk density varies from 1.9 to 2.15 g/cm 3. Compared with common sand, copper slag has relatively high density and low water absorption. The fineness modulus is about 2.8, the free water

UG-Mat Nonferrous Slags Recycled Materials Resource
Copper Slag Gradation: Reverberatory copper slag can be processed into coarse or fine aggregate material for use in embankment applications. Copper slag can readily satisfy the gradation and physical requirements of AASHTO M145. (11) Unit Weight: Copper slag has a unit weight of 2800 to 3800 kg/m 3 (175 to 237 lb/ft 3).

Chapter 6 Copper Production Technology
1996-11-20 The Egyptian copper smelting furnace was filled with a mixture of copper ore, charcoal and iron ore to act as a flux. It was blown for several hours by foot or hand bellows. By the end of the smelt the copper had separated from the slag, which was tapped off.

Technology Aurubis
2021-8-20 Copper, nickel, tin, lead and the precious metals contained in the raw materials are enriched in an alloy with a copper content of about 80 %. In a top blown rotary converter (TBRC) the copper content is further enriched to 95 % and tin and lead are separated into a slag.
